In 2003, India announced plans to build approximately 150 dams, most of them in Arunachal Pradesh, partly in response to China’s plans for major upstream hydropower development on the Yarlung Tsangpo. That announcement marked a turning point for me. I became deeply interested in the rivers of Northeast India. Any dam larger than 100 megawatts concerns me greatly because of its potential environmental and social consequences.
A common justification was, “Oopar mein banata hai, neeche mein bhi banegi”—if they build upstream, we should build downstream too. I never found that reasoning convincing. Rivers are not geopolitical trophies; they are living systems that sustain millions of people. In 2003 dams were proposals and then in last ten years they became reality.
I began conducting my own research and writing extensively about the rivers of Northeast India. For a time, I was able to raise public awareness. Then, gradually, dams became something of a taboo subject. Local newspapers became reluctant to publish articles questioning large hydropower projects. If the public is encouraged to look away, projects can move forward long before people fully understand their consequences. That, too, becomes a strategy.
During this period, I turned to writing books. By then, however, the media landscape had begun to change. Digital news portals, podcasts, WhatsApp, Facebook, and other social media platforms created new ways for information to reach the public. Once again, important conversations became possible.
Today, more citizens are discussing issues that were once ignored: landslides in Mon district of Nagaland, open-pit coal mining, unscientific hill cutting for four-lane highways, the removal of stones from riverbeds, and the difference between cloudbursts and prolonged, intense rainfall. Public awareness is slowly returning.
Today, I will let the picture of a handloom speak for me.
In Tibet and throughout Northeast India, the weaving loom is far more than a craft tool. It is a symbol of resilience, dignity, and survival. In almost every household, women have traditionally known how to weave. No caste barriers prevent them from practicing this craft. For generations, the loom has been a quiet companion through life’s uncertainties.
Human life is rarely smooth sailing. The modest income earned from weaving helped families prepare for the “rainy days.” It paid for salt, cooking oil, a child’s schoolbooks, and sometimes even higher education. Farmers depended on this supplemental income to educate their children while preserving a measure of economic independence. Women were not merely contributors to the household economy—they were often its quiet foundation.
When a weaving loom speaks, it carries the voices of generations of women who have sustained their families through hardship with patience, skill, and determination.

Let us also remember the extraordinary geological history of Northeast India. This landscape was shaped by the collision of the Indian and Eurasian tectonic plates, closing the ancient Tethys Ocean and giving rise to the Himalayas—the youngest major mountain range on Earth, which continues to rise today. This dynamic and fragile region demands humility and scientific understanding.
We cannot afford to make decisions based solely on the lowest cost of generating electricity through large hydroelectric dams. In a geologically active landscape, every major intervention must be guided by rigorous science, environmental responsibility, and respect for the people who call these river valleys home.
